Living Here
Alford is a suburb of South Australia, home to about 159 people, with a median age of 47. The typical household earns around $1,286 a week, with median rent near $200 a week. Most homes are houses. About 80% of households own their home and 12% rent. Most workers drive to work. Common community backgrounds include Australian, English, Scottish. On the ABS socio-economic scale it sits in decile 3 of 10 nationally — a more disadvantaged area.
